Warehouse demolition services involve the careful dismantling and removal of large industrial or commercial structures. This process typically includes tearing down existing warehouse buildings, clearing out debris, and preparing the site for future use. Skilled contractors use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ure the demolition is completed efficiently and safely, minimizing disruption to surrounding areas. Whether it's an outdated facility or one that no longer meets operational needs, professional warehouse demolition ensures the site is cleared properly and ready for redevelopment or new construction.
These services help solve common problems faced by property owners and developers. For example, when an old warehouse becomes an obstacle to new development plans, demolition offers a practical solution to clear the way. It also addresses issues related to hazardous materials, structural instability, or environmental concerns that can make renovation costly or impractical. By removing entire structures, property owners can reclaim valuable land, reduce maintenance costs, and create a clean slate for new projects such as retail spaces, offices, or residential developments.

What is involved in warehouse demolition services? Warehouse demolition typically includes the careful dismantling and removal of structures, debris cleanup, and site preparation for future use, handled by experienced contractors familiar with large-scale projects.
Are there different types of warehouse demolition methods? Yes, methods can include interior strip-outs, selective demolition, or complete structural teardown, depending on the project’s scope and the condition of the building.
How do local contractors ensure safety during warehouse demolition? Contractors follow industry-standard safety practices, including proper equipment use, site assessments, and adherence to safety regulations to minimize risks during demolition.
